3095413 - OEM

465328 - OEM

15160170 - AFTERMARKET

20503093 - AFTERMARKET

20747516 - AFTERMARKET

21574656 - AFTERMARKET

21676635 - AFTERMARKET

21753149 - AFTERMARKET

3827501 - AFTERMARKET

11706595 - OEM

11706595 - RECONDITIONED

14566480 - OPM

This site uses cookies to offer you a better browsing experience. By browsing this website, you agree to our use of cookies.